Basic Information

Product Name Pyridine, 4-Methyl-2-(1-Methyl-2-Propenyl)- (9Ci)
CAS No. 113985-36-7
Molecular Formula C10H13N
Molecular Weight 147.22 g/mol
Synonyms 4-Methyl-2-(1-methyl-2-propenyl)pyridine; 2-(1-Methyl-2-propenyl)-4-methylpyridine; 4-Methyl-2-(1-methylprop-2-en-1-yl)pyridine; 2-(1-Methylallyl)-4-methylpyridine; 4-Methyl-2-(1-methylallyl)pyridine; 2-(1-Methyl-2-propen-1-yl)-4-methylpyridine; 4-Methyl-2-(2-propen-1-yl-1-methyl)pyridine
